Against the Thunder, Austin averaged nearly 16 drives to the basket and 8 FGA per game, scoring 12 points per game on drives.

Castle averaged 14 drives and 5 FGA per game, scoring 8 points per game.

Austin also created 1.8 assists from his drives compared to 1.3 for Castle. Austin had 1.5 fouls per game called compared to 1 for Castle.

Statistically, Austin was better than Castle at creating rim pressure and was only fouled slightly more.
